Easy to dismantle

Many people who use mobility scooters can be faced with the challenge of transporting their scooter in a car challenging. The trick is to remove and put it back together without causing damage to it. It's a good idea to familiarise yourself with the instructions provided by the manufacturer before attempting to load it into the car boot of your vehicle as this will make the entire task much simpler.

There are a myriad of mobility scooters with 4 mph speeds that can be folded or disassembled to make it easier. There are also some scooters that come with a removable battery pack which makes it even easier to carry and put into your vehicle.

The best method to load the scooter inside your car boot is to place the heaviest rear section first, then the front section. This will shield your boot from scratches and help to distribute the weight evenly throughout the scooter. Then you can add the battery pack and seat and then finally the front basket. It is essential to ensure you keep an extra blanket in the back of your boot because this will protect the paintwork on your car from being scratched.

Another option that is popular is a folding ramp that can be pulled out and tucked away when not in use, thus saving space in your car. This is particularly beneficial in the case of mobility scooters that are quite tall, since it will allow you to select the appropriate slope to fit it into the boot.

If a ramp does not work for you, consider a hoist. This allows you to lift a wheelchair or scooter inside the boot of your car at the push of an button. Hoists like these are simple to set up and do not require permanent modifications, which means they are able to be used on many vehicles at the same time.

It can be difficult for many people to get a scooter in their boot. It can be difficult to lift a scooter if you're weak or have a limited mobility. This could be a major issue for families with disabled kids, or for people who need to carry an electric scooter or wheelchair when traveling or going to a new area.

Easy to store

Car boot scooters are a fantastic option for transporting mobility aids as well as wheelchairs when traveling. They're lightweight and can be folded for storage in the back of a car. They are also easy to use and can be dismantled.

The most efficient models fold down in minutes and can be put away without tools making them a good option for people who require mobility scooters for regular use or for travel. Some, like the Apex Rapid, have all-round suspension and are small enough to fit into a small car boot.

Many folding models, like the Genie+ and SupaLite, have automatic disassembly options that make them fast and easy to disassemble. This makes it easy to take your car into the garage and can save you time.

Another method of storing your mobility scooter is using ramps which can be lowered to the right height and placed in the boot of your vehicle. These ramps are available in different sizes and shapes so you can choose the one that's ideal for your needs.

Some of these types of ramps are telescopic, and fold down to the same size when they are not in use, while some are full-width, which makes it easier for you to move your scooter into the car's boot. There are many different ramps to choose from, based on your requirements. Do your research before buying.
